A venue quote should identify the venue, client, event date, guest-count assumption, package, add-ons, payment schedule, and validity window. State what reserves the date and which details can change the price. Clear line items help the client compare packages without guessing what is included.

A quote is a firm offer for the event details and validity window shown. Make date availability explicit, identify the payment that reserves the date, and explain that changes to guest count, timing, or add-ons require a revised quote. Include the venue and client, event date, guest-count assumption, rental package, included spaces, add-ons, deposits, taxes, total, payment schedule, and a validity window.
Not by itself. State clearly that the date remains available until the agreement is signed and the required initial payment clears.
Seven to fourteen days is common for an in-demand date. Use a window that gives the client time to decide without holding inventory indefinitely.
Explain which package prices depend on guest count and issue a revised quote when the change affects staffing, layouts, rentals, or food and beverage minimums.
